FRIDAY: Tonie Joy & Slow Bull at Strange Matter

Singer/guitarist Tonie Joy is a Baltimore music legend, having begun his career 25 years ago with the formation of Moss Icon. That group started out at the tail end of the first wave of American hardcore, but had soon branched out siginficantly from the restrictive...

NEXT WEEK: Young Widows At Strange Matter

Young Widows really put the "power" in the phrase power trio. This Louisville post-hardcore three-piece have been laying down crushing midtempo groove monsters for the past five years, and they only keep getting better. Their new album, In And Out Of Youth And Lightness, was just released last month, and now their tour for that album brings them...
